1178934 2011-02-16 09:05:00 im wanting to upgrade my 500gig to a 2TB hardrive but i doint want to reinstill windows on my computer so i ghosted my 500gig C drive to my new 2TB using Norton Ghost but when i chose option "set active" it failed. the ghost works fine if i doint choose this option but i cant boot off it when this happens and if i put my windows cd in my pc i can repair my instill

any ideas

im running windows 7 Pro 32bit
altrounson (11366)
1178935 2011-02-16 09:07:00 You need to set the partition as Bootable. Firing up a linux Live CD and using cfdisk, you'll be able to do that in a flash, if that's what you're wanting to accomplish? Chilling_Silence (9)
